The petitioner indicates that even though the principles of equality and equal pay are among the core values of the European Union, discrimination still takes place among public workers in the Spanish police, where, the petitioner alleges that workers receive different salaries for the same job. Indirect discrimination takes place with regard to adequate payment and social benefits received by men and women. The petitioner states that in 2008 the proposal for a Directive on implementing the principle of equal treatment outside the labour market (Anti-discrimination Directive) was blocked by the Council. At the Employment, Social Policy, Health and Consumer Affairs Councilmeeting on 15 June 2017, the European Commissioner for Employment, Social Affairs, Skills and Labour Mobility, Marianne Thyssen, reaffirmed that the directive remains a priority for the Commission. The petitioner questions to which extent Member States have to uphold core values of the Union, taking into account alleged absence of legal measures.
